A graphic coming-of-age story where quiet Mary Anne finds her courage to speak up, navigating friendship fractures and self-discovery within the beloved Baby-sitters Club. Earnest, warm, and grounded in the intimate struggles of early adolescence. Best for: readers seeking character-driven middle-grade graphic narratives about friendship, identity, and belonging.
It's written for middle-grade readers (roughly ages 8-12).
